Question:

Can glass fiber textiles be used for making bags or luggage?

Answer:

Glass fiber textiles, also known as fiberglass, possess several properties that render them suitable for manufacturing bags and luggage. Primarily, glass fiber textiles exhibit a high strength-to-weight ratio, enabling bags and luggage made from this material to be lightweight yet robust enough to endure the demands of travel and everyday usage. Furthermore, glass fiber textiles demonstrate exceptional resistance to tearing, puncturing, and abrasion, resulting in durable and long-lasting products. Moreover, bags and luggage crafted from glass fiber textiles maintain their shape and structure over time due to their excellent dimensional stability. Lastly, the malleability of glass fiber textiles permits the creation of various shapes and designs, allowing for the production of innovative and stylish bags and luggage. In conclusion, glass fiber textiles offer a viable choice for manufacturing bags or luggage due to their strength, durability, and versatility.
